Milma increases milk procurement price by ₹9 /l for Onam

The Thiruvananthapuram Regional Cooperative Milk Producers’ Union (TRCMPU) has increased the procurement price of milk by ₹9 per litre during Onam season. Of this, ₹7 will be paid to dairy societies, while ₹2 will be converted into additional share capital of the regional unions. Of the ₹7 received by the dairy societies, ₹5 will go…

Creamline Achieves Turnaround with ₹10.48 Crore Profit in Q1 FY25

Quarterly results of Q1 FY 25 Creamline Dairy Products Ltd. (CDPL) reported a notable financial turnaround in the quarter ended June 2024 reversing losses. The company’s net profit surged to ₹10.48 crore, a significant improvement compared to a net loss of ₹7.42 crore in the same quarter the previous year, June 2023. This reflects a…
